Discover Lathrop, MOOverviewLocated in Clinton County, Lathrop, MO is a welcoming small city just off I-35 north of Kansas City. Residents enjoy a friendly, rural feel with quick access to the greater Kansas City job market and amenities. Its strategic location makes Lathrop a convenient base for commuters, entrepreneurs, and travelers alike. History and HeritageHistorically, Lathrop, Missouri was known as the ?Mule Capital of the World,? home to the Guyton and Harrington operations that supplied mules and horses during World War I. Local landmarks and community traditions honor this heritage, giving the town a distinctive identity. A stroll through the compact downtown reveals small businesses, historic architecture, and a strong sense of place.
